Don Levine, who 45 years ago paved new ground in the toy world by creating the G.I. Joe action figure, has found a new cast of characters for preschoolers to play with - Bible heroes.

"It seemed as though I'm destined to doing heroes," said Mr. Levine, 78, of Providence, R.I.

A veteran of the Korean War, Mr. Levine said that when he came back to work after his military service he went into the toy business and joined the staff of the Hasbro toy company.

Noting the popularity of the competition's Barbie and Ken dolls, Mr. Levine said he thought young boys would enjoy playing with toy figures of soldiers and other military men.

But they weren't dolls, he told his colleagues at Hasbro.
